I left commuter flying 10 years ago when I went for a ground job
(dispatcher) for financial survival. Are commuter pilots still making
next to nothing today still? Even with those nice new CRJ's ??


I have a friend who is a captain (can't remember which airline right
now) and is making somewhere around $40,000, which isn't too bad. The
other guys I know who are flying right seat in turboprops are making
$17,000-$22,000. I don't know if that's next to nothing, but I know I'd
have to give up a lot on that kind of money.
